Page 2: Introduction to Electricity

Electricity- Source of energy that can be easily converted into light, heat or power

Ampere (Amp)- Unit of measure of the rate of flow of electricity through a wire

Volt- unit of measure of electrical pressure

Page 3: Introduction to Electricity
Page 4: Introduction to Electricity

National Electrical Code- handbook that sets the minimum standards for electrical wiring (Revised every 3 years)

Underwriters Laboratory (UL)- a laboratory that tests electrical wiring materials. A UL stamp ensures the product meets the minimum safety standards.

Page 5: Introduction to Electricity
Page 6: Introduction to Electricity

Circuit- complete path through which electricity flows; from power source to lamp and back to source

Fuse- safety device which burns through when current becomes too great

Circuit Breaker- safety device that trips rather than burning

Page 7: Introduction to Electricity

Conductors- wires through which electricity flows

Service Entrance Panel (SEP)- panel located inside the house from which every circuit branches

Ground Fault Circuit Interrupter- protects form shock, can be installed at SEP or on receptacle

Page 8: Introduction to Electricity
Page 9: Introduction to Electricity

Branch Circuit- circuit between last breaker and one or more outlets

Feeder Circuit- circuit between the SEP and the fuse or circuit breaker protecting a branch circuit

Conduit- thin walled steel pipe used to protect electrical wires

Short Circuit- improper connection between the hot and neutral wires or between hot wires

Page 10: Introduction to Electricity
Page 11: Introduction to Electricity

The trip level of a GFCI is between 4 and 6 milliamps (thousandths of a amp)

GFCI disconnects in as little as 1/40th of a second

GFCI disconnects circuits in situations where a breaker or fuse would not
